View Source GoogleApi.Content.V21.Model.OrdersReturnRefundLineItemRequest (google_api_content v0.67.1)
Attributes
-
lineItemId
(type:String.t
, default:nil
) - The ID of the line item to return. Either lineItemId or productId is required. -
operationId
(type:String.t
, default:nil
) - The ID of the operation. Unique across all operations for a given order. -
priceAmount
(type:GoogleApi.Content.V21.Model.Price.t
, default:nil
) - The amount to be refunded. This may be pre-tax or post-tax depending on the location of the order. If omitted, refundless return is assumed. -
productId
(type:String.t
, default:nil
) - The ID of the product to return. This is the REST ID used in the products service. Either lineItemId or productId is required. -
quantity
(type:integer()
, default:nil
) - The quantity to return and refund. Quantity is required. -
reason
(type:String.t
, default:nil
) - The reason for the return. Acceptable values are: - "customerDiscretionaryReturn
" - "customerInitiatedMerchantCancel
" - "deliveredTooLate
" - "expiredItem
" - "invalidCoupon
" - "malformedShippingAddress
" - "other
" - "productArrivedDamaged
" - "productNotAsDescribed
" - "qualityNotAsExpected
" - "undeliverableShippingAddress
" - "unsupportedPoBoxAddress
" - "wrongProductShipped
" -
reasonText
(type:String.t
, default:nil
) - The explanation of the reason. -
taxAmount
(type:GoogleApi.Content.V21.Model.Price.t
, default:nil
) - The amount of tax to be refunded. Optional, but if filled, then priceAmount must be set. Calculated automatically if not provided.
